Transaction 828ecf83fdf1e95e020d7282d511856103fb480e0087cd7fa8f4523d6e3a3175
1 Input
1 Output
-
828ecf83fdf1e95e020d7282d511856103fb480e0087cd7fa8f4523d6e3a3175:0
- value
- 99337158
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f75de51c5e618cc14cfc472117793a133819a42 OP_EQUAL
- address
- 3K9NBprJzpRttTnj82e2SpceRtEwxfkeFA